tha given names are similar to mine... I am looking for the family of
origin of a Philip Chapman b c 1720 around or in London. He has a grandson
names Alexander and several Williams.
Accpording to the bio of rev Alexander Chapoman ( son of a James b 1747 and
HE was son of this Philip).
Philip came to the US in 1745 , married in New Jersey ( probably a Mary)
and had 3 girls after James and then Benjamin ( my line) in 1765. he lived
and worked as a wool carder and salesman until about 1777 in both Bucks Co
PA and Hunterdon Co NJ.
The bio says Philip had a sister and 2 brothers who were away in Spain and
France studying and he was in Ireland buying wool for the family business
when his father died and no one got back to London in time to claim the
estate. Hence Philip came to America.
I have no clue who Philip's wool-trading father was, or in fact, who his
mother was.

Dear List,
Is anyone researching Alexander CHAPMAN (born 1855 Fyvie, Aberdeen) who married Isabella Hay MURRAY (1859-1901) in 1878 in Abbey Parish, Edinburgh?
They were my great grandparents and raised a family of eight here in Edinburgh, their daughter Georgina CHAPMAN (1881-1927) being my grandmother.
